«Yuri Maslyukov» — dredging vessel with a hold volume of 2000 m³ (project TSHD2000) for the Arkhangelsk branch of FSUE «Rosmorport ».

The vessel meets modern requirements for operation in the harsh climatic conditions of the northern region. The dredger will be equipped with all the necessary high-performance dredging equipment, additional equipment that allows dredging in restricted areas at piers and berths.

The self-propelled dredger of the TSHD-2000 project is a modern, powerful, economical vessel, which is a synthesis of new technical solutions and operational experience of previously built dredging vessels of this class.

The self-draining bilge dredger, named after the outstanding Soviet and Russian statesman Yuri Maslyukov, is intended for the Arkhangelsk branch of FSUE Rosmorport.
The construction of a new dredger has become a serious contribution to the development of the Northern Sea Route and the Arctic zone. Yuri Maslyukov will be able to work in the harsh climate of the northern region. FSUE "Rosmorport"; plans to use a dredging vessel to maintain the specified navigational depths and ensure the safety of navigation in the water area and approaches to the seaport of Arkhangelsk, as well as for the purpose of carrying out repair dredging in the seaport of Sabetta.
